24 Hour Course:
Thorough coverage of all 14 geometric characteristic symbols. This includes their typical application, proper interpretation and common inspection techniques. Also includes datum selection, calculating datum shift, and the use of fixed (hard) gauges to verify geometric requirements. This is the most popular course requested.

27 Hour Course:
This course covers all topics as listed above plus the more advanced principles of GD&T. This includes tolerance stack up calculations and extended principles of tolerance of position.

18 Hour Course:
This course is ideal for those who already took a GD&T course and wish to further expand their knowledge on the subject. The course covers only advanced principles of GD&T.
